Field Notes

Description:

This young mushroom had a reddish brown cap with pale fibrils covering most of the cap. Gills and stipe were a pale brown as was the partial veil (cortina) which can be seen in two sections - some of it still covering some of the gills (pics 2 ) and a part that has been torn-off and attached to the stipe as an annulus (pic 3). The annulus had a striated appearance. base of the stipe was slightly bulbous. Pic 5 shows a couple of mature caps nearby.

Habitat:

Spotted at the base of a giant gum in sodden dirt.
